Start with WordStream’s free Keyword Tool to explore its functionalities. Simply enter a keyword or website URL into the tool, and WordStream will generate a list of related keywords, complete with data on search volume, competition, and cost-per-click (CPC). This tool is perfect for discovering new keywords, optimizing your PPC campaigns, and understanding your competitors’ keyword strategies. With most web traffic coming from mobile devices, mobile usability is more important than ever. Use Google’s Mobile-Friendly Test and manually test your site on various devices to ensure it renders properly. Check for elements like buttons, menus, and forms that should be easy to use on smaller screens.
